Johnny and Louise had four other children but Ted stayed distant from Johnny no matter how much Johnny tried to have a relationship with Ted. Ted went to school in Washington, his elementary school classmates called him intelligent, happy and popular. ”Once in high school, people’s recollections of Bundy suddenly become more clouded. Bundy is said to have been withdrawn and his academic progress was mediocre. He no longer was as popular as in junior high school. His friend recalled that he lost his confidence and appeared tongue-tied in social situations, not only with girls but with meeting new people in general”. (Maria 2007) Bundy once claimed he had no natural scene to make friends and said “I didn't know what made people want to be friends," he said. "I didn't know what underlay social interactions”. ( Michuad & Aynesworth 1999) During his high school years Bundy would look through trash to find detective magazines, naked picture of women, crime novels and other sexual crime magazines. He started looking in peoples windows and stealing things, just because he wanted them. Bundy had a criminal record by the time he ended high school.
